Researchers at Pharm-X, a pharmaceutical company, are testing and comparing the effects of Drug A and Drug B on participants' allergies. The researchers are using a double-blind procedure to conduct their test. This means that

a. The participants know which drug they are receiving.

b. The experimenters administering the drugs know which drug the participants is receiving.

c. Neither the participants nor the experimenters know which drug the participant is receiving.

d. The participants and experimenters are physically separated from each other during the course of the experiment.
